I sometimes use a yubikey, there gpg-agent only asks me once for my pin,
however if I have my key on the disk, gpg-agent asks me three times:
- once for local gpg -d test.gpg
- once for gpg-agent functioning as ssh-agent
- once for remote gpg -d test.gpg
Now I wonder, if I can tell gpg-agent to prompt me only once or
prepopulate all three secrets at once during startup?
